What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Helper at SpaceX,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Helper at SpaceX, you generally need a high school diploma or GED, basic mechanical aptitude, and familiarity with safety protocols in industrial settings. Experience with hand and power tools, as well as knowledge of inventory management systems, are often required. Strong teamwork, reliability, and a proactive attitude are important soft skills that help you support engineers and technicians effectively. These abilities are crucial to ensure smooth operations, maintain safety standards, and contribute to SpaceX’s high-performance environment.

What are some typical daily responsibilities for a Helper at SpaceX, and how does this role support larger engineering teams?

As a Helper at SpaceX, your daily tasks often include assisting technicians and engineers with assembling, moving, and organizing aerospace components, maintaining work areas, and transporting tools or equipment. You'll frequently collaborate with skilled tradespeople, learning on-the-job while supporting complex manufacturing or testing processes. This role is hands-on and fast-paced, providing valuable exposure to high-tech aerospace operations and opportunities to gain experience for advancement into more specialized positions.

What are Helper roles at SpaceX?

Helper roles at SpaceX typically involve supporting skilled technicians, engineers, or production teams with basic tasks such as organizing tools, maintaining workspaces, assisting with material handling, and performing entry-level assembly or maintenance duties. Helpers play a crucial role in keeping operations running smoothly by ensuring that the primary workforce can focus on more complex or specialized tasks. These positions are often entry-level and can provide valuable experience and exposure to the aerospace industry, serving as a starting point for career growth within the company.

Job description

SpaceX was founded under the belief that a future where humanity is out exploring the stars is fundamentally more exciting than one where we are not. Today SpaceX is actively developing the technologies to make this possible, with the ultimate goal of enabling human life on Mars.
SR. TECHNICAL OPERATIONS ENGINEER, CUSTOMER SUCCESS (STARLINK)
One of the most ambitious missions that SpaceX has undertaken to date, the Starlink satellite constellation, is committed to providing reliable, high-speed internet access to the entire world. SpaceX is looking for an ambitious, driven operator who can help define our customer experience and product strategy and drive that vision to reality. This person will have an opportunity to leverage strong business acumen, technical competence, and excellent execution and delivery skills to define the next generation of broadband access across the globe.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
  • Understand and drive core user metrics: Net Promoter Score, Customer Contact Ratio, Cancellation Ratio, Customer Satisfaction Score, and others.
  • Work cross-functionally to triage, prioritize, and eliminate root causes of poor user experience across organizations (Network, physical product, UI/UX, support/customer success, billing, shipping, marketing, legal, communications, and more), and feedback loops to prevent the problems.
  • Fix, delete, automate, or create new processes for fixing structural and emerging issues.
  • Serve as product manager/project owner for feature launches and software automation projects.

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S:
  • Bachelor's degree in an engineering discipline.
  • 4+ years of professional experience in venture capital, management consulting, or operations/product management at a technology company.

PREFERRED SKILLS & EXPERIENCE:
  • Willingness to dive deep into technical topics and data analytics.
  • Demonstrated ability to jump into ill-defined problem spaces and drive positive outcomes.
  • Demonstrated capability to parse technical subjects on a deep level.
  • Experience in data analysis using Python and SQL, R, or similar languages.
  • Self-starter attitude, energy, and the ability to communicate effectively across business and technical disciplines.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to apply first principles to business problems.
  • Knowledge of software development life-cycle and release process.

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S:
  • Must be available to work extended hours and weekends as needed.
  • Willingness to travel to customer sites, other SpaceX locations, and events as needed.
